Company description We are North, a strategic communications agency in Canada that makes it personal, moving brands with ideas that travel and influence. We combine the agility of a boutique agency with the strength of Publicis Groupe’s global network. Our teams work across earned media, influencer, content, experiential, and issues management, bringing sharp thinking and care to every brief. In a noisy world, we earn attention through bold ideas, rigorous execution, and a relationship‑first approach that helps our people and our clients grow. Overview We’re looking for a dynamic Administrative Assistant to help support our leaders and teams, all while keeping our family of agencies running like a well-oiled machine. In this unique hybrid role, the Administrative Assistant will directly support our growing agency family of North Strategic, MSL Canada, Notch Video and MSL Studios. Reporting to the VP of HR, they will assist across a variety of aspects to support the agencies. Responsibilities Work with our social committees to organize events and help to foster a best place to work environment Partner with HR and IT to organize All Staff meetings and ensure they run smoothly Participate in the planning and rollout of office administration and IT projects Act as a liaison between our teams and the shared Publicis Groupe IT and Facilities teams to ensure smooth operations Support the teams on an ad hoc basis including ordering client gifts, organizing uber vouchers, client mailers, etc. Act as the main point of contact for all travel booking inquiries and support Maintenance of agency wide subscriptions and memberships Ownership and maintenance of company-wide distribution lists and account access/memberships as well as ad hoc administration of Google and Dropbox company accounts Assist in preparation of new business meetings / presentations Work with teams on product storage solutions and ensure our offices are clean and decluttered Manage large incoming and outgoing product shipments along with the appropriate account team members, shipping providers and mail room staff Allocate time to cultivating relationships with senior leaders and expanding a strong network of contacts across the office Proactively partner with senior leaders and team members in the Toronto office to ensure all administration, IT, HR and Finance needs are met Establish relationships with 3rd party vendors to help keep the agencies running smoothly and efficiently Perform various other administrative, HR and finance duties to assist the team, as required Qualifications Degree or Diploma in Business Administration, Marketing Administration or equivalent education and/or experience in a related field Excellent interpersonal, communication and organizational skills Proactive, positive and professional personality with the ability to deal with confidential and sensitive matters appropriately Master of first impressions with your great communication and written skills Ability to work in a fast-paced environment where you’ve always got multiple projects on the go Being hyper organized is you in a nutshell, you thrive on having multiple moving targets and pride yourself in your ability to keep things on track Ability to work under pressure and manage multiple requirements and deadlines related to the role Enjoys working both independently and in a team environment Working knowledge of AI and office specific software (Microsoft Office, Outlook, Teams, Box/Dropbox, Gmail) Deep integrity and strong work ethic You enjoy working on a wide variety of projects and are interested in learning about the industry You are a true team player who understands that even those tiny asks can have a huge impact; it’s all in the details You pride yourself on having a knack for names, faces and telling stories; getting to know the people on our team is what you’re all about You love a fast paced, service driven environment with the opportunity to make a true impact Previous experience in the public relations, communication, advertising/media or related industries a plus Additional information Salary Transparency matters to us. The salary range for this position is $50K-$55K per year. Actual compensation within this range will be based on a variety of factors, including relevant experience, knowledge, skills, and applicable certifications. This range reflects what we reasonably expect to offer based on current market data. AI Use We use artificial intelligence (AI) tools to support parts of our hiring process, such as reviewing applications or analyzing resumes. These tools assist our recruitment team but never replace human decision-making. We believe in a human-first approach, where your experience and potential are recognized by people.
